Industrial drum fan WBS-5

WBS – WBS single-stream drum fans are designed for pumping clean air 
and contaminated with gases or dust with a density of up to 1.2 kg/m³ and a temperature of up to 45°C.

  • They can work as supply or exhaust fans.
  • All fan components
    are made of steel sheet
    painted or galvanized,
    providing good corrosion protection.
  • The company's offer includes
    also WBS-6 fan
    in the aluminium version, i.e.
    WBS-6L.

General Safety Rules for Mechanical Fans for Building Ventilation

Mechanical fans are a key component of mechanical ventilation systems in residential, commercial and industrial buildings. Their correct installation, operation and maintenance are crucial for the safety of users, the efficiency of the system and the durability of the device.

Principles of safe use and installation

Installation by qualified personnel only
A mechanical fan should be installed by persons with appropriate electrical qualifications and experience in the installation of mechanical ventilation systems.

Correct Mounting Location

The device should be installed in accordance with the installation design and manufacturer's documentation.

Keep a safe distance from heat sources, fire, gas installations and flammable materials.

Safe electrical connection

The electrical installation must be carried out in accordance with the applicable standards and manufacturer's requirements.

The fan should be connected to a properly protected electrical circuit with proper grounding.

Any service or installation work should be performed with the power supply disconnected.

Protection against moisture and dust

Use fans for their intended purpose – wet room models must have an appropriate IP rating.

Do not install fans where there is a risk of water damage, unless they have been designed to do so.

Proper fixation of the device

The device must be mounted stably to prevent vibration, noise and possible mechanical damage.

In the case of ceiling or roof fans, additional vibration protection must be used.

Ensuring free air flow

Do not obstruct fan inlets or outlets.

Regularly check the patency of the ventilation ducts to avoid overloading the motor.

Potential risks

Electric shock – resulting from improper connection, damaged wires or lack of grounding.

Engine overheating – caused by a lack of obstruction of ventilation ducts or a blockage of the rotor.

Risk of fire – when the fan is installed near flammable materials or in unsuitable environments.

Noise and vibration – incorrect installation can lead to excessive noise and damage to the building structure.

Decrease in air quality – an incorrectly selected fan can result in insufficient air exchange, which negatively affects the health of users.

Maintenance and inspections

Regularly clean the fan of dust, dust, and other debris to maintain its performance.

Check the condition of electrical cables, connections and the rotor.

Perform periodic technical inspections in accordance with the manufacturer's recommendations.

If abnormalities are detected, such as excessive noise, vibrations, burning smell or problems with the operation of the device – disconnect the power supply and contact an authorized service center.

Summary

Mechanical fans are reliable devices that ensure proper air circulation in buildings, but they require proper installation and operation.
Compliance with the above safety rules minimizes the risk of failure, increases the efficiency of the ventilation system and extends the life of the device.
